Was at a collective auction at Hexham yesterday and a local company has put in a lot of their forestry and landscaping equipment. I saw the following lots go under the hammer:

 

Husqvarna strimmer £250

Husqvarna 385 £380

Husqvarna 575 £320

Husqvarna 365 £310

Husqvarna 357 £240

Husqvarna 338 £200

Stihl MS200 £220

Echo pole saw £200

 

All plus vat plus 5% buyers commission
